http://content.foodbankcenc.org/foodlink/agency/agency_forms/TEFAP_Packet.pdf Web1. Organize food on pantry shelves by food groups. 2. When clients sign in, the worker gives them a Food Card listing how many items they may take based on family size. (See Appendix for Example) 3. Clients walk through the pantry alone or a worker can walk them through the process. 4. WebPantry operations It might be good to have a checklist for each section below. Some examples: 1. Preparation for opening the pantry: unlock doors, turn on lights, prepare paperwork, sort food 2. Client check-in: list of information required for clients to receive food (ID, name and address, phone number, signature) 3.
